My database has suddenly started giving this error when I click a command
button to open another form for a specific record. It has always worked and I
am wondering why this is now happening.

This is the code:

DoCmd.OpenForm "Queries Edit form", , , "QueryID = " & Me.QLN & ""
 
That very misleading error can occur if you've mistyped something. You
haven't renamed the form, have you? You didn't change the name of the field
from QueryID? Me.QLN has a valid numeric value?
 
The form I was trying to open got corrupted so I imported it from another
copy.
